How to Achieve or Embrace Fire-Lit Chestnut Hair
If you’re curious about captures this sizzling aesthetic, here’s what to consider:
- Professional coloring: Work with acolorist who specializes in dynamic, multi-dimensional finishes.
- Natural beginners? Look for products with copper and mahogany pigments designed to deepen shared chestnut tones at home—pick-up subtle gold and burnished orange hues.
- Maintenance: Regular trims keep the fiery glow sharp. Avoid harsh heat tools to preserve luminosity.
